If you are in the country, you can always get Starlink from SpaceX. $500 for the flat pizza sized satellite dish, that can be installed level in a clear area or on your roof. It also includes the modem and router. It is now $110 a month for internet service and you can stream TV, using several choices of streaming services, as well as getting apps for your favorites. There is probably an app for Newsmax. SpaceX is launching more satellites about every week now. They launched over 60 rockets last year. Their goal is 100 this year and they launched 8 in January. Right now Starlink alone is giving him $1 billion a year in revenue for SpaceX with around 1 million customers, but he is poised to expand into Europe, Asia, Africa, and South America in areas where they have no cable. Some have suggested that if he gets 100 million customers world wide he will be the worlds first trillionaire. SpaceX also launches astronauts for NASA, and so far two private orbital flights paid for by billionaries, and he launches supplies for the space station. And, he launches spy satellites for the Space Force (was Air Force). He is building more launch pads at Florida, and at Boca Chica, Texas. He reuses his rockets unlike other countries and companies.
